Love: The Art of Cherishing the World is a fierce, magical story that refuses to behave itself. The incandescent prose burns straight through illusion, hypocrisy, tribalism, and everything else making it so damn hard to be alive right now. It's an epic and hugely entertaining throw-down.
Jenny Forrester is a Colorado-based writer, editor, and micro-publisher. Her books include a rural western Colorado memoir, Narrow River, Wide Sky and a musical and poetic collection of Soft Hearted Stories. She wrote a writing craft guide called Brilliant: The Art of Literary Radiance. Her work dwells in the wild edges—where grief, tenderness, humor, and community meet—the Colorado Rockies as both landscape and teacher. She offers writing coaching one-to-one online. She hosts readings and workshops that champion soft-hearted rebellion, everyday courage, and the art of beginning again. Love: The Art of Cherishing the World is her response to technofascist authoritarianism. She’s often out-of-range.
